 Plain-English summary Congressional Research Service

Reform America's Schools to Educate the Leaders of the Future Act - Expresses the sense of the Senate that Congress should: (1) ensure that all students have equitable access to a high-quality, well-rounded education that prepares them for success; (2) fix No Child Left Behind's accountability system while continuing to focus on the success of all students; (3) provide states and school districts with the resources to turn around failing schools; (4) work with teachers to establish teacher quality assessments and supports; and (5) promote programs that encourage parental and community involvement, and youth development.
